A Golden Boat of Love and Loyalty
“Barquinha de Ouro” by Trio do Brasil (Os Parada Dura) is a song that beautifully intertwines themes of love, loyalty, and admiration. The lyrics tell the story of a man who goes to great lengths to show his affection for his beloved by gifting her a golden boat. This extravagant gesture symbolizes his deep commitment and desire to provide her with the best, ensuring her happiness and safety. The boat, crafted in Europe, represents not just material wealth but also the lengths he is willing to go to make her feel cherished and special.
The song also highlights the protagonist's role in teaching his beloved various skills, such as navigating the boat and defending herself with weapons. This can be seen as a metaphor for empowerment and partnership in their relationship. By equipping her with these skills, he ensures that she is capable and independent, yet their bond remains strong. The mention of her being the daughter of a Brazilian Navy lieutenant adds a layer of respect and honor, suggesting that she comes from a background of discipline and valor.
Furthermore, the protagonist's intention to speak to her parents and ask for her hand in marriage underscores traditional values of respect and formal commitment. His confidence that her parents will approve of him because he has done what others have not—gifting her the golden boat and treating her with utmost respect—reflects his belief in the strength and uniqueness of their relationship. The repeated assurance that she will never leave him because she is loving and knows how to love reinforces the theme of enduring love and mutual respect.
